Conversational German tutoring emphasizes real-world communication skills—speaking, listening, and understanding native speakers in everyday situations. Rather than focusing heavily on grammar rules or test preparation, tutors help you build confidence in discussions, develop natural pronunciation, and learn practical vocabulary for travel, work, or social interactions. This approach makes learning more engaging and immediately applicable to actual conversations.

According to the Foreign Service Institute, reaching conversational proficiency in German typically requires around 750 hours of study for English speakers. With consistent personalized tutoring—usually 1-2 sessions per week combined with practice—many students develop functional conversational skills within 6-12 months. Your timeline depends on your starting level, frequency of practice, and how much you engage with the language outside tutoring sessions.

Many students struggle with German's complex grammar, particularly cases (nominative, accusative, dative, genitive) and gendered nouns, which can slow down natural speech. Another common challenge is understanding native speakers who talk at natural speed with regional accents and colloquialisms. Tutors help by breaking down grammar into conversational context, using listening exercises with authentic materials, and building your confidence through repeated practice in low-pressure settings.

Consistent practice outside tutoring accelerates progress significantly. Effective strategies include watching German films or YouTube channels with subtitles, listening to German podcasts during commutes, using language apps for daily vocabulary reinforcement, and if possible, finding conversation partners through language exchange groups. Your tutor can recommend specific resources matched to your level and help you set realistic practice goals that fit your schedule.
